I am working on this section trying to perform this step:
1. Navigate to All > Knowledge > Administration > Knowledge Bases.
2. Select Human Resources General Knowledge.
When I go to the Knowledge bases there is no selection available for Human Resources General Knowledge.
Can anyone provide a work around or solution?

Hi @duanecourtn,
is this a part of any lab or training?
The HR module is a subject of plugin installation, have you installed it?
If you go to All and search for HR Cases, do you see it there?
If you see Cases and not the KB, it might be deleted, if you don't see Cases and neither KB it could indicate that the HR is not enabled in your instance.
Please refer to this article Activate Case and Knowledge Management
Let me know if you installed it and still cannot access the KBs

Please review the below points-
1. Check for Permissions-
Ensure your user has the appropriate roles:
-knowledge_admin,admin
-Or a custom role that includes read access to that Knowledge Base
2.Module Not Installed
The Human Resources scoped app or Knowledge base might be part of a plugin that isn't installed
Go to System Definition > Plugins -- Search for: "Human Resources Scoped App: Core"
If not installed, talk to your system admin about installing it.
